CITY OF ARLINGTON
CENSUS 2000 :: ARLINGTON POPULATION RANK "FUN FACTS" Among
the 243 incorporated places in the U.S. and Puerto Rico with at least
100,000 people:
- Overall, Arlington is ranked #54 in
total population. In 1990, Arlington was ranked #62.

- Arlington ranked #31 in total
population change between 1990 and 2000 (71,248).

- Arlington’s population is now
larger than such cities as Cincinnati, Anaheim, Toledo, Tampa,
Buffalo, and St. Paul.
- Arlington is part of the 9th-largest
metropolitan area in the U.S. (Dallas-Fort Worth CMSA).
- Tarrant County is ranked 20th
in total population among U.S. counties.
